Transaction 51193c35ba02c0113a48932d8ed28edaf3f4bc41637739156ea64dfd001ad707
1 Input
2 Outputs
- 51193c35ba02c0113a48932d8ed28edaf3f4bc41637739156ea64dfd001ad707:0
- 51193c35ba02c0113a48932d8ed28edaf3f4bc41637739156ea64dfd001ad707:1
value 3261
address 1Hn8j1VEN3fdjAbw8wAqPtBcmPmDLHxV5r
value 4860000
address 32nv8YVhtQAv6wyCNEFnDqvQMkJFECHbdY